The Ex-Mrs. Bradford is a fascinating blend of comedy and mystery, showcasing a light-hearted tone that undercuts the intrigue surrounding the horse racing scene. Stephen Roberts directs this flick with a pace that keeps you engaged, weaving in the sharp banter between the ex-spouses. The dynamic between the doctor and his ex-wife, a mystery writer, drives the narrative and adds layers to the character interactions. You get this mix of clever dialogue and amusing situations, all while unraveling a rather sinister plot lurking in the background. The performances, especially from the leads, are quite charming and elevate the material. It's a nice slice of 1930s cinema that captures the quirks of its era well, with a distinctive atmosphere that draws you in.
